[Ada_list] Free discussion about interactive art, collaboration and intellectual property

Digital Art Live and Transmedia NZ present a discussion about interactive art, collaboration and intellectual property.​

To create the interactive work Be Tender<http://www.the-edge.co.nz/Event-Pages/B/Be-Tender.aspx>, artist Reuben Paterson worked with developer Izac Hancock. Such collaborations are becoming more common, especially in the digital art world, but how does this relationship work?

Artistic collaborations also bring into the spotlight intellectual property issues. This seminar will discuss IP issues for artists, developers and third party commissioners. It will look at all perspectives and how to safeguard everyone's interests.
The panel will consist of Reuben Paterson (Artist), Izac Hancock (Developer), Frances Joseph (AUT CoLab), David McLaughin (McLaughin Law) and Fiona Milburn will be moderating on behalf of Transmedia NZ.
